Savage makes a good gun. The 17 HMR is a super flat shooting round and accurate.
The downfalls are too many for me to keep the one I had or get another one. They are loud. Think centerfire rifle loud. They are not reloadable. The bores foul quickly and lose accuracy when they do. A bore snake is your friend with them.
